On draft at the brewery. Pours a murky cola brown with a tan head. Nutty, smoky nose. Flavors of leather and smoke. Medium bodied. Bitter finish.

3 ounce draft at Corcoran Brewing Company poured into a tasting glass. Pours clear dark brown with light tan head. Aromas of caramel and roast. Tasting notes of bitter chocolate and roast. Medium body with a dry finish. Light mouthfeel, medium carbonation.

Sampled at the brewery. Pours a watery, translucent mahogany brown with some cloudy white head. Nice nose, toast, coffee, malt, nuts. Flavor is lightly sweet, nutty, light coffee, cola, toast. Dry finish. Well crafted.

Sampled on draft at the brewery. Pours dark brown with a large fizzy brown head. Below-average head retention. Aroma of roasted malts, chocolate and faint fruity notes. The taste is roasted malts, earthy notes, coffee. A bit on the watery side.
